# Third-party font files are copied into /vendor/fonts at build time
# with their license texts alongside; nothing is fetched at runtime.
# This fixture includes two families (Quarrow Sans, Tidemark Serif)
# plus a deliberately corrupt WOFF2 to verify checksum rejection.
# Plugin authors: match this layout exactly or the manifest validator
# will fail your bundle. The fixture downloader verifies artifacts
# against the registry using the credential directly below.

login token, yajeg-fawif: eyJhbGciOiJIUzI1NiIsInR5cCI6IkpXVCJ9.eyJzdWIiOiIEdPQYnZXaZIn0.HSRTnYZBx0Qc

## Runbook: Account Recovery — Scrubjay Pipeline

Scrubjay strips EXIF metadata from all uploaded images before storage. If the service account is locked out after a failed rotation, recovery restores access to the scrubbing queue; unprocessed images remain quarantined until then. Do not bypass the quarantine. Future maintainers should follow the reset flow in order, then authenticate to the recovery console using the passphrase below.

recovery phrase for fajeg-kawep: druix-gorius-briax-ulaeth-fraox-lammir-pelox-jormir-pelwyn-julir

New joiners: rounding errors in currency conversion are our single biggest source of reconciliation tickets. Rimsley performs all arithmetic in scaled integers and only rounds at presentation time, but each environment (sandbox, staging, production) applies a different rounding mode and precision, so a conversion that balances in sandbox may drift by a minor unit in production. Always verify against the environment you are actually testing, never assume parity. Each environment's behaviour is driven entirely by the configuration below.

config for bahop-baduf:
[kasion]
team = lamath
access_code = ac_d807e5
host = kasion.paliqcloud.corp
port = 4000
owner = julix.tamvan
peer = frair.qorvelsoft.local